titleOfInvention Method and system for remote or autonomous tree harvesting
abstract The invention relates to a system (10) for remote and/or autonomous harvesting of a tree, said system (10) comprising: a remotely and/ or autonomously controlled means (110) configured for harvesting at least a portion of a tree trunk, a remotely and/or autonomously controlled Unmanned Aerial Vehicle UAV (100) comprising, at least one means for holding (105) said harvested portion of a tree trunk and being configured for transporting said harvested portion of said tree trunk away from the original location of the tree, wherein said system comprising at least one means for detecting said tree to be harvested, and a base station (120) for communication with said means configured for harvesting at least a portion of a tree trunk and/ or said UAV. The invention also relates to a method for remotely and/ or autonomously harvesting a tree.
